High-Precision Custom Embroidery Engineering on Delicate Wool Fiber

Embroidery on fine wool and cashmere substrates presents distinct engineering challenges compared to woven cotton or synthetic polyester fabrics. The delicate nature of high-loft wool yarn makes it susceptible to fabric puckering, thread tension shearing, and fiber breakage if needle density and backing materials are improperly calibrated.

Automated Digitizing & Matrix Setup

Utilizing industry-leading Wilcom embroidery digitizing suites, our software engineers convert brand logos into specialized stitch matrices. We apply dynamic density compensation to adjust stitch length according to wool elasticity.

Soluble Topping & Backing Stabilizers

To prevent fine embroidery stitches from sinking into high-pile cashmere or brushed wool, we utilize bio-degradable cold-water-soluble pol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) topping films paired with soft-touch non-woven tearaway backings.

Specialized Rayon & Metallic Threads

Our embroidery department deploys OEKO-TEX Class 1 certified 100% Madeira Viscose Rayon and ultra-smooth metallic threads. High tensile strength ensures zero thread shredding at operational speeds of up to 1,000 SPM.

Global Procurement Trends: 2026–2030 Wool Accessories Sourcing Roadmap

The global luxury fashion industry is undergoing a structural shift driven by regulatory evolution, environmental accountability, and consumer demand for verified product origins. Commercial buyers must align their supply chains with four dominant trends defining the high-end scarf and shawl sector over the coming decade:

1. Traceable Responsible Wool Standard (RWS) & Animal Welfare Certification: Procurement divisions among leading European fashion conglomerates now mandate non-mulesed wool certification and farm-to-shelf traceability. Sourcing partners must provide digital chain-of-custody documentation verifying ethical sheep shearing and sustainable land management.

2. Low-Impact Waterless Dyeing & Zero-Chemical Finishing: Micro-encapsulated natural dyes and closed-loop liquid carbon dioxide (CO2) dyeing systems are replacing legacy chemical bath methods. Modern buyers prioritize suppliers capable of delivering vibrant melange hues while achieving zero liquid discharge (ZLD) effluent standards.

3. Micro-Batch Customization & Low-MOQ Production Agility: Inventory carrying costs have prompted brands to shift away from massive 5,000-piece single-color production runs. Modern manufacturers must support low MOQ private-label programs (100–300 pieces per design) with fast sample turnaround times (<7 business days).

4. Hybrid Blends: Cashmere-Silk & Superfine Wool Integration: Thermal versatility has positioned lightweight worsted wool and cashmere-silk blends as year-round essentials rather than strictly seasonal winter items. Digital printing on ultra-fine 2/80Nm wool yarn enables intricate artistic patterns without compromising drape or tactile softness.

Our Proprietary 8-Stage Quality Assurance System

To eliminate defects and maintain strict compliance with European CE standards and ISO 9001 quality guidelines, every custom embroidered wool scarf production batch undergoes eight mandatory inspection gates:

01

Raw Fabric Inspection

Spectrophotometric color matching, fiber composition lab verification, and weight GSM measurement prior to cutting or embroidering.

02

Pre-Production Sample QC

Verification of embroidery stitch density, backing placement, edge hem stitching, and dimensional tolerance against client spec sheets.

03

Bulk Embroidery Monitoring

Continuous automated tension monitoring across Multi-Head Tajima machines to prevent thread loops or substrate puckering during high-speed runs.

04

Trims & Label Verification

Lead-free, nickel-free metal badge and woven brand label testing to ensure complete REACH Annex XVII compliance.

05

Stitching & Fringe Quality Check

Inspection of edge finishes, hand-knotted tassel uniformity, pin hem straightness, and corner construction.

06

Inline Vacuum Trimming

Specialized automated thread vacuum trimming to eliminate loose embroidery tails without damaging surrounding wool fibers.

07

Needle Detector Scan

100% conveyorized metal detection scan passing all finished items through high-sensitivity sensors to guarantee complete safety.

08

Final Pre-Packing Audit

AQL 2.5 random sampling inspection covering individual polybag labeling, barcode accuracy, moisture-absorbent silica gel placement, and master carton drop tests.

Q: How do you prevent embroidery puckering on lightweight 100% cashmere scarves?
Puckering is eliminated by combining custom stitch density digitizing (reducing stitch concentration by 15-20% relative to cotton), utilizing ultra-thin 65/9 ballpoint embroidery needles, applying water-soluble top film stabilizers, and implementing precise hoop-tension control systems on our automated embroidery heads.
